Lee Mi-sook (born April 2, 1960) is a South Korean actress. One of the best-known actresses of 1980s Korean cinema, Lee's most famous films from this era include Bae Chang-ho 's Whale Hunting and The Winter That Year Was Warm , Lee Doo-yong 's Mulberry and Eunuch , and Kwak Ji-kyoon 's Wanderer in Winter .
Smile, Mom (Korean: 웃어요, 엄마; RR: Useoyo, Eomma) is a 2010 South Korean television drama starring Lee Mi-sook, Park Won-sook, Ji Soo-won, Yoon Jung-hee, Ko Eun-mi and Lee Jae-hwang. The weekend theater drama aired on SBS from November 6, 2010 to April 24, 2011 on Saturdays and Sundays at 20:50 for 50 episodes.
You Are the Best!, known in South Korea as The Best Lee Soon-shin, [a] is a 2013 South Korean television series starring Lee Ji-eun, Jo Jung-suk, Go Doo-shim and Lee Mi-sook. It aired on KBS2 from March 9 to August 25, 2013, at 19:55 ( KST ) on Saturdays and Sundays for 50 episodes.
The Empire [4] (Korean: 디 엠파이어: 법의 제국) is a South Korean television series starring Kim Sun-a, Ahn Jae-wook, and Lee Mi-sook. It premiered on JTBC on September 24, 2022, and aired every Saturday and Sunday at 22:30 . [5] It is also available for streaming on Viu in selected regions. [6]

Artificial City [1] (Korean: 공작도시; Hanja: 孔雀都市) is a South Korean television series directed by Jeon Chang-geun and starring Soo Ae, Kim Mi-sook, Kim Kang-woo and Lee Hak-joo. [2] This psychological series is about a society whose characters have different desires and psychology, which pushes them to conceal their dark sides.
